A significant controversy erupted when the American Diabetes Association (ADA) apologized for ejecting several scientists at a medical conference who criticized the Trump administration's policies. This decision has ignited a firestorm of responses, hinting at deeper organizational issues within the ADA.

Context of the Incident

The incident occurred during a conference, where scientists distributed a critical editorial from Diabetes Care, an ADA journal. The editorial condemned cuts to biomedical research under the Trump administration. After the ejection, ADA's leadership issued an apology, but it has not quelled dissent.

Commenters have voiced strong opinions, questioning whether the apology was genuine or merely damage control. One user pointedly noted, "Apologizes for ejecting or apologizes for getting caught?" This sentiment was echoed across the board, highlighting distrust in the organizationโ€™s leadership.

Key Themes from Public Reactions

1. Leadership Accountability: Many comments demanded accountability for the decisions that led to the police being called. Users argued it wasn't just a failure of the organization but a failure by specific individuals.

2. Organizational Integrity: Critics have emphasized that the ADA should adhere to its mission of supporting scientific research and not capitulate to political pressure. One user remarked, "The ADA shouldn't exist if it capitulates to tyrants like this."

3. Community Frustration: The backlash reflects widespread frustration among professionals in the diabetes and medical communities. Comments revealed feelings of betrayal from members who supported the advocacy work of the organization.
